UKSIN to organise essay competition on Indian policies; winner to get paid trip to UK
Updated: Jul 05, 2014 02:58:58pm
“Those with strong knowledge on India’s policy and capacity building are invited to propose an essay outline on ‘Building Innovation Capacity in India’,” UKSIN said in a press note.
In the second round, five successful applicants will be invited to submit a 3000 word essay.
The winner will get an all-expense paid trip to the UK to attend ‘Innovate 2014’ in the first week of November.
Innovate UK 2014 will take place at Old Billingsgate, London, on 5-6 November 2014 with the aim of bringing together a wide range of people from UK and international business, government, academia and the third sector. They key themes at Innovate UK 2014 will include - Agri-Food, Built Environment, Digital Economy, Energy, Healthcare, High Value Manufacturing, Space and Transport. (KNN Bureau)
